How do I maintain a decorative concrete ceiling?
Maintenance for a finished concrete ceiling is minimal. Since the surface is professionally sealed, it does not attract dust like traditional drywall textures. An occasional light dusting is typically all that is needed to keep the finish looking pristine.
Is a professional ceiling finish better than faux paint?
Yes. Faux paint often lacks the authentic texture and "heft" of a cementitious finish. Our professional systems provide a tactile, three-dimensional quality that looks like real architectural concrete rather than a flat, painted imitation.

Will a concrete ceiling make the room feel too dark?
Not necessarily. While concrete is often associated with gray tones, we can customize the colors and finishes to suit your space. A lighter concrete tone can add texture and interest without sacrificing the brightness of the room.
